Type
ORACLE
Validation date
2024-09-16 02:53:30 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01199,
    "usd": 0.01329
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00018FEF328DB4594CEF886389777691913150D6FF9CE04D8E09DC7F136E4D6EE4E6

Previous signature

B786A51671071EB270C09F7602758A0C85D661E61AE00E125EA83B6E7FC4453078631B0083AB4E2116A3C0DBC38CBC1D79FB414370A3C07173AA5BB629C2E203

Origin signature

30440220250EA8140FE6D32A9CB45C1818B65FC235182E6238354495D44D05130BF42D32022073053DF912DFF291AD2963695E181A78F89AA30CB5D9C17E6737309F5505D8D0

Proof of work

01020451684966573439C38DA99334546FBBDE4A6D96A50B4A4ECBB6572CDBED023F079607407E254421D1779525D11C60D55684F0B403B93B95823554E29D1E2CDB16

Proof of integrity

0073793D46F9504B42F70D5660DB847285A23A1F843C5114623EB9B2061257E775

Coordinator signature

3CCB86076D97A536E42C0C0E03D0E2C9CBC24DAB25003A07F4BE3F5B825F2A5FA44201E0813691A9F4923D0DB8F371D53F919C278F9CF2B34DFEAE607C14D60C

Validator #1 public key

0001E6A3BEAAF28031AE2072301E3083DF3DDBA10A2CAAD30163F01D007BA76A122D

Validator #1 signature

6205C2A461D5C4C30EA4A251DC674E750DB471DEF19842245A112925AF39841B76E7B4F74710929807EA94F1B32F37F5E02A5C1D53F8516414D36FDC93C3F605

Validator #2 public key

00016A24FA6FC34A345FB22A7E90CB6BC583AEA140B679549F745FB51D59A93F7868

Validator #2 signature

76C537F237124DBFCDEDD9D65C2CE48637C1AABF9B7558DE03A47972FEB043AAA180BBECD9AA7ADC27F10F05E696F31C5539E3AB2FDB725EBA23E839D14C0A0B